Transportation from the City Center to Isparta Süleyman Demirel Airport
Isparta Süleyman Demirel Airport, which was put into service in 1997, is 35 km from Isparta city center.
located at a distance. Turkish Airlines has flights between Ankara and Isparta, reciprocally between Istanbul and Isparta. There are also connecting flights to Iran from the airport, where connecting flights are made from other cities.
You can take a taxi from the nearest taxi stand in Isparta City center or rent a car to reach Isparta city center from Süleyman Demirel Airport.
Passenger services that Turkish Airlines has lifted, only for Istanbul flights, depart from Isparta and Burdur city centers to Süleyman Demirel Airport.
Private public buses No. 18 are another option for transportation from Isparta city center to the airport. You can call 0 (246) 222 25 25 to learn about bus times and routes.
Isparta and Burdur Municipalities organize free bus services from Isparta and Burdur centers to Süleyman Demirel Airport. You can find out the hours and routes of the shuttles by calling 0 246 211 60 00 pbx for Isparta and 0 (248) 233 53 90 for Burdur.

Transportation from Lisbon (Portela) Airport to the City Center
Shown as one of the most colorful capitals of Europe with its impressive appearance, Lisbon is one of the favorite addresses of tourists coming to Portugal. Lisbon (Portela) Airport, which welcomes the tourists coming to Lisbon, is one of the largest airports in Europe.
Transportation options such as bus, taxi, train, metro and car rental are used to get to Lisbon (Portela) Airport, which is approximately 7 kilometers from the city center.
You can reach the city center from the airport in approximately 21 minutes by using the metro. Metro services run between 06:30 and 01:00. In addition, you can easily reach the city center by trains and buses departing from the airport. The nearest train station to the airport is the Oriente station.
The airport shuttles called HAT-1, which depart every 20 minutes between 8:00 and 23:00 every day, provide a great advantage and comfort in transportation to the city center.
Those who prefer to use a taxi instead of public transportation can reach the city center by paying an average of 10-15 euros, since the distance between the airport and the city center is short.
In addition, for those who want to rent a car in Lisbon, there are many car rental companies at the airport or in the city center.
